Tyler Harrell (born August 1, 2000) is an American football wide receiver for the New York Jets of the National Football League (NFL). He played college football at Louisville, Alabama, and Miami.
Harrell attended Christopher Columbus High School in Westchester, Florida. He committed to the University of Louisville to play college football. [2]
Harrell played at Louisville from 2018 to 2021. During his first three years he had two receptions for 36 yards. [3] [4] In 2021, he had 18 receptions for 523 yards with six touchdowns. [5]
After the 2021 season, Harrell transferred to the University of Alabama. [6] [7] He only played 33 snaps for Alabama as he dealt with a lingering foot injury throughout the season. [8]
Harrell transferred to Miami on May 12, 2023.

Harrell signed with the New York Jets as an undrafted free agent on May 3, 2024. [11]
